As of 2023, the Malaysia battery metals market is estimated to be valued at approximately $3.5 billion, with expectations to reach $8 billion by 2030. This growth represents a compound annual growth rate (CAGR) of 15%, primarily driven by the rising adoption of electric vehicles and energy storage solutions. Key drivers behind this growth include government initiatives to promote green technologies and increased global demand for battery metals.
